Definition
The Sync Logic Controller is a specialized electronic component designed for use within a Distributed Clock Unit in industrial automation and control systems. Its primary function is to process, generate, and distribute precise synchronization signals to coordinate timing across multiple subsystems or devices. This controller ensures that all connected components operate with a common time reference, which is critical for applications requiring synchronized data acquisition, motion control, or communication.

The controller receives reference clock signals from a master source and processes them through digital logic circuits, often employing Phase-Locked Loop (PLL) technology to achieve precise phase alignment. It then generates synchronized output signals that are distributed to connected devices, ensuring that timing is consistent across the entire system. The number of synchronized output channels ranges from 4 to 16, allowing flexibility in system design.

Key parameters include synchronization accuracy of ±100 ns relative to the master clock, compliant with IEEE 1588, and a programmable output frequency range from 1 to 10,000 Hz. The controller operates on a wide-range DC input of 9–36 V DC, with typical power consumption of ≤5 W at 24 V DC. It is designed for extended industrial temperature ranges from -40 to 85 °C, with storage temperature from -55 to 95 °C, and relative humidity of 5–95% non-condensing. The ingress protection rating depends on the connector option, ranging from IP54 to IP65. The device is DIN rail mountable with dimensions of 45 x 100 x 110 mm (W x H x D) and weighs between 0.5 and 0.8 kg depending on configuration. The mean time between failures (MTBF) is ≥100,000 hours at 40 °C ambient, according to IEC 61709.

This controller is constructed with a printed circuit board (PCB), integrated circuits (ICs), and standard electronic components such as resistors, capacitors, and connectors. It is intended for use in industrial environments where reliable and precise timing is essential. Working Principle
The Sync Logic Controller operates by receiving reference clock signals from a master clock source. These signals are processed through digital logic circuits, often using Phase-Locked Loop (PLL) technology to lock onto the reference frequency and phase. The controller then generates synchronized output signals with precise phase alignment, ensuring that all connected devices operate on the same time base. It manages signal distribution to multiple output channels, each providing a synchronized clock or trigger signal. The controller continuously monitors the input reference and adjusts its internal timing to maintain synchronization accuracy within ±100 ns. It also supports programmable output frequencies, allowing adaptation to various system requirements. The device is designed to operate reliably in industrial environments, with robust construction and wide operating temperature ranges.

Components / BOM
  • Phase-Locked Loop Circuit
    Generates output signals synchronized to input reference with precise phase alignment
    Material: Integrated Circuit (IC)
  • Clock Distribution Buffer
    Amplifies and distributes synchronized clock signals to multiple outputs
    Material: Integrated Circuit (IC)
  • Control Logic Unit
    Processes synchronization commands and manages controller operation modes
    Material: FPGA or Microcontroller

Reliability & Engineering Risk Analysis

Failure Mode & Root Cause
Communication failure
Cause: Network interference, cable degradation, or protocol misconfiguration disrupting data exchange between controller and field devices
Logic corruption
Cause: Power surges, electromagnetic interference, or firmware bugs corrupting the control program or memory
Maintenance Indicators
  • Unresponsive or erratic control outputs despite valid inputs
  • Frequent communication timeouts or error codes on the controller's diagnostic interface
Engineering Tips
  • Implement shielded cabling and proper grounding to minimize electromagnetic interference, and use uninterruptible power supplies to protect against voltage fluctuations
  • Regularly back up control logic and firmware, and schedule periodic diagnostic scans to detect early signs of memory corruption or network instability
